Hi Dave how do you go with the powers of the law removing the back seats in a GU patrol it is illegal they are clasified as a structural part of the car
It is not illegal. In every state in Australia you can "temporarily" remove the rear seats without having to get a mod plate. If you want to permanently remove them, you will need to look up what is required in your state. SA just requires you to have it looked over at Regency but some stated require Engineer certificate etc.
3rd row of a Y62 isn’t considered as a structural part of the car. No problem at all
